See * the GNU General Public License for more details. * * You should have received a copy of the GNU General Public License * along with this program. */ /* * DESCRIPTION * create a message queue, write a message to it and * read it back. */ #include #include #include #include #include #include "tst_test.h" #include "tst_safe_sysv_ipc.h" #include "libnewipc.h" static int queue_id = -1; static key_t msgkey; static struct buf { long type; char text[MSGSIZE]; } rcv_buf, snd_buf = {MSGTYPE, "hello, world"}; static void verify_msgget(void) { TEST(msgget(msgkey, IPC_CREAT | MSG_RW)); if (TEST_RETURN == -1) { tst_res(TFAIL | TTERRNO, "msgget() failed"); return; } queue_id = TEST_RETURN; SAFE_MSGSND(queue_id, &snd_buf, MSGSIZE, 0); SAFE_MSGRCV(queue_id, &rcv_buf, MSGSIZE, MSGTYPE, IPC_NOWAIT); if (strcmp(snd_buf.text, rcv_buf.text) == 0) tst_res(TPASS, "message received = message sent"); else tst_res(TFAIL, "message received != message sent"); } static void setup(void) { msgkey = GETIPCKEY(); } static void cleanup(void) { if (queue_id != -1) SAFE_MSGCTL(queue_id, IPC_RMID, NULL); } static struct tst_test test = { .tid = "msgget01", .setup = setup, .cleanup = cleanup, .test_all = verify_msgget, .needs_tmpdir = 1 };
